character controllers without collider climbing each other
I am using the flow path finding solution on the asset store and trying to figure out why character controllers without colliders are able to climb each other if one of them is made to have a higher radius. In this package, there is a goal position set for the character controllers and they are given a move command(characterController.Move) every frame only. The only transform modification that happens is a shift of Y down to the floor each frame. There is a bunch of them and they move in a nice pack respecting each others boundaries well. However when I adjust the radius of one of them, to make a larger character, whenever the pack stops moving the bigger guy gets on top of the smaller ones. In the scene view these character controllers draw as if they have a collider but there is none shown in the game object or its chidlren. They don't even have rigid bodies. I am assuming there is some kind of hidden one with a character controller that allows it to move around the map. It acts as a capsule and character controller has a radius and height field. I have tried setting the slope limit down to near 0. However I cannot tell if they are actually climbing over their smaller brethren or being pushed up by people underneath. Anyone know what might be going on here?
